Cellular therapies are a special type of immunotherapy that use cells, a “living drug”, to treat CLL / SLL. CAR-T is a revolutionary therapy in CLL and other blood cancers, which is currently available through clinical trials. Learn more about this “living drug” and other cellular therapy options for CLL patients with Dr. Mazyar Shadman.
